Managing costs in Kubernetes can be challenging due to its complexities, such as the ephemeral nature of containers and workloads moving across nodes and clusters. Overprovisioning, improper scaling, choosing the wrong cloud instances, and cost tracking chaos are common traps that can inflate Kubernetes bills. To avoid these pitfalls, it is crucial to monitor key metrics like daily spend, resource utilization, and historical cost allocation visibility. Automating Kubernetes cost optimization through reliable data sources and tools can help businesses focus on delivering quality service to customers while saving time and effort.

Datadog is a monitoring tool for cloud infrastructure and services, but its pricing model can become expensive. Cost optimization strategies include understanding the host- and container-based pricing models and optimizing Kubernetes clusters by rightsizing them to match actual workload usage. Automation solutions like CAST AI can help manage cluster resources efficiently, reducing Datadog costs while maintaining optimal performance.

The Shadowserver Foundation discovered over 380,000 open Kubernetes API servers on the internet, highlighting the need for better security measures in managing Kubernetes environments. Traditional cloud security practices may not be sufficient to address these emerging demands, leading to a call for Kubernetes Security Posture Management (KSPM) tools that can automate threat remediation and bridge the resource gap. These tools enhance an organization's security posture and improve the efficiency of their security teams.
KSPM is a continuous process of assessing, monitoring, and improving the security configurations and practices within Kubernetes environments to protect applications, data, and infrastructure from threats and vulnerabilities. While similar to Cloud Security Posture Management (CSPM), KSPM focuses specifically on K8s clusters and workloads.
The use of both CSPM and KSPM is recommended for ensuring the security of cloud computing environments, including Kubernetes deployments. Automated KSPM solutions are crucial due to the gap between traditional cloud security practices and the demands of Kubernetes applications. These tools provide real-time cluster security reporting, risk identification and assessment, remediation and recommendations, attack path visualization, compliance monitoring, anomaly detection, and node OS updates.
